以太坊javapow
① java 幂函数Math.pow() 出现找不到符号的问题
改成long a = java.lang.Math.pow(2,6);就可以了
② Java中pow方法如何定义 是这样吗Squear in2=new Squear(new pow(double,int));
public static double pow(double a,
double b)
pow是一个静态方法,直接使用Math.pow(),
③ 在JAVA里为什么Math.pow(x,0.5)==Math.sqrt(x)是false
pow 是x的0.5次方
sqrt 是x的开方
但是都是double类型的,有精度差异,所以不一样了
就算2个double的类型相加,结果也是出乎意料的
④ java Math类中的pow方法
Math.pow(64,1/3)等价于 Math.pow(64,0)所以结果是1.0
在程序中 1/3并不代表三分之一,因为这里是两个int类型在做除法,结果也是int类型,会自动取整(向下取0了), 所以是0,就可以说明为什么结果是1。执行代码如下
System.out.println(1/3)
运行结果
这里1.0/3.0近似等于0.3333333333所以,最后结果为上图所示。
拓展知识
1.0做除数抛运行时异常;两整数商会做取整运算,Float或Double与一个整数做除法运算,则商位Float或者Double类型
2.0可以做除数,得到的是一个分正负的无穷大;当两个数的绝对值均为0.0时候,商等于NaN。当0.0/x,x不等0.0时候
⑤ java语言中pow,squrt,ceil,floor,round是什么意思
这些都是Java的数学库里的方法,楼主可以上网下个Java标准库的javadoc,也就是所有标准库的文档,里面有所有类、方法、属性的说明,Java开发必备的。
⑥ java中怎么给一个数开三次方注:math.pow(double a,double b)不准确
d=StrictMath.pow(d,(double)1/3);
⑦ java语言中pow,squrt,ceil,floor,round是什么意思
pow(x,y) :以x为底数,以y为指数的幂。sqrt(x):x的平方根。ceil(x):返回大于或者等于参数x的最小整数。x为double类型,返回double类型。round(x):计算于参数x值最接近的整数。x可以为float类型,这时返回int类型。x也可以为double类型,这时返回long类型。
⑧ Java中求平方以及立方的函数式什么
Math.pow(x,2)就是平方。Math.pow(x,3)就是立方。
Math.pow(底数,几次方),如:double a=2.0,double b=3.0,double c=Math.pow(a,b),就是2的三次方是多少;c最终为8。
(8)以太坊javapow扩展阅读:
Math.pow()函数返回基数(base)的指数(exponent)次幂,即base的exponent次幂。Java是一种简单的,跨平台的,面向对象的,分布式的,解释的,健壮的安全的,结构的中立的,可移植的,性能很优异的多线程的,动态的语言。
Java编程工具如下:
1、Eclipse:一个开放源代码的、基于Java的可扩展开发平台 。
2、NetBeans:开放源码的Java集成开发环境,适用于各种客户机和Web应用。
3、IntelliJ IDEA:在代码自动提示、代码分析等方面的具有很好的功能。
4、MyEclipse:由Genuitec公司开发的一款商业化软件,是应用比较广泛的Java应用程序集成开发环境 。
5、EditPlus:如果正确配置Java的编译器“Javac”以及解释器“Java”后,可直接使用EditPlus编译执行Java程序 。
⑨ 急求: java 用math.pow()时 在程序开头 import要怎么写 多谢了。。
因为Math属于java.lang包,所以不需要 import导入包,编译程序会自动导入java.lang包的。
⑩ java中math.pow什么意思
就是数学计算中的求乘方,比如2的三次方,就可以写成
Math.pow(2,3)